Mr. Jaggers seems to be interested only in his clients' A. Money. B. Honesty. C. Justice. D. Happiness.

The correct answer is A. Money.

Explanation: In "Great Expectations" by Charles Dickens, Mr. Jaggers is a criminal lawyer. We can tell Mr. Jaggers only seems to care about money because he doesn't ask or say anything about their case without asking if they paid Wemmick first.
